OpenSimSim: Make an error-free work schedule in minutes. Share it in one click. Availability and time off in one place. Manage changes easily from the mobile app.
eSUB: About 30 years ago eSUB originated as an off shoot of a consulting firm who represented Specialty Contractors to create construction claims for retroactive payment for work they had already performed.
Managing project documents back then was inefficient, subject to mistakes and omissions. The familiar way was to manually update multiple programs...
Who is more expensive? OpenSimSim or eSUB?
The real total cost of ownership (TCO) of Employee Scheduling software includes the software license, subscription fees, software training, customizations, hardware (if needed), maintenance and support and other related services. When calculating the TCO, it's important to add all of these ”hidden costs” as well. We prepared a TCO (Total Cost) calculator for OpenSimSim and eSUB.
